    • Gary Barlow and the Military Wives - 'Sing' Sing - Gary Barlow & The Commonwealth Band featuring Military Wives. Lloyd Webber teamed up with Gary Barlow to co-write the music of this track in 2012, which was performed by several artists from across The Commonwealth, to commemorate the Diamond Jubilee of the Queen.
    • Elvis Presley - 'It's Easy for You' Elvis Presley - It's Easy For You. This track was written by Lloyd Webber and Rice specifically for Elvis, and the King released it in 1977.
    • Jason Donovan - 'Any Dream Will Do' Andrew Lloyd Webber, Jason Donovan - Any Dream Will Do. Alright, it's a tad cheesy, but you can't help but sing along to this one, can you?
    • Dina Carroll - The Perfect Year. Dina Carroll - The Perfect Year ( TV Performance ) This underrated ballad was a top 10 hit for Dina Carroll in late 1993, and was originally taken from Lloyd Webber's Sunset Boulevard musical adaptation, written with Don Black and Christopher Hampton.

    • Love Never Dies. Love Never Dies, the fan favourite sequel to Lloyd Webber’s megahit Phantom of the Opera, was first previewed on the West End in 2010, but closed soon after and never made it to Broadway.
    • Aspects of Love. A revival of this 1989 musical reopened in London this year starring Michael Ball and Danielle De Niese but will soon be closing in West End, three months ahead of schedule.
    • School of Rock. Lloyd Webber’s rock musical had a strong foundation from the off, being based on the 2003 movie hit starring Jack Black as Dewey Finn, a rock guitarist-cum-substitute teacher.
    • Cinderella. Cinderella was Lloyd Webber’s 13th new musical, and it earned the composer some of the best reviews of his career. Its leading lady, powerhouse musical theatre star Carrie Hope Fletcher, delivers the heart-wrenching ballad ‘I Know I Have a Heart’ with aplomb, and the book, by Oscar-winning Emerald Fennel (The Crown) is funny and charming.
